The object of research is a variety of spring soft wheat Zlata. The predecessor is potatoe. The seeding rate is 5.5 million. The scheme of the experiment included 2 options: 1) control (without the use of herbicides); 2) the use of a tank mixture of herbicides («Ballerina»+ «Bomba» + «Lastic Extra»). The sowing area of the crop is 3 ha, the area of the accounting plots is 50 m2, the repetition of the experiment is 3 times.Results. The conducted studies have shown that under experimental conditions, the share of juvenile monocotyledonous weeds in spring wheat crops accounted for 68.9%, of juvenile dicotyledonous weeds — for 31.1% of the total number. The most widespread among them were: Echinochla crusgalli — 68.9%, Chenopodium album — 13.1%, Amaranthus retroflexus — 6.2% and Galeopsis tetrahit — 5.2%. The use of a tank mixture of herbicides «Ballerina» + «Bomba» + «Lastic Extra» made it possible to reduce the number of weeds by 90.4–94.1%, reduce the loss of biological grain yield by 14%, ear weight —by 7%, productive bushiness — by 5%, weight of 1000 grains —by 2%, and also increase the yield of spring wheat grain by 0.68 t/ha and get an additional profit of 1.9 thousand rubles/ha.
